Single Session Therapy (SST)
Single Session Therapy is a form of therapy that is brief, and increases accessibility to therapy services.

What is SST?
SST is a brief form of therapy that targets a specific goal or problem in one 60-90 minute session.
SST helps provide short term guidance for people who are feeling stuck, wanting support with a specific issue, or navigating making a decision. It also allows access to brief therapy for people who may not be able to fit regular sessions into their schedule or do not want to engage in long-term therapy. SST uses solution focused techniques, motivational interviewing, and structured goal setting.
